BOARD OF GOVERNORS, CANTERBURY COLLEGE.

NOTICE is hereby given, pursuant to regulations for the conduct of elections of members of the Board of Governors of Canterbury College, that, at the elections held on the 5th June, 1933, the following were the persons elected and the respective classes of electors by whom they were elected :—

EDWIN JOHN HOWARD,
elected by Canterbury members of the Legislature.

ROBERT ARCHIBALD CAMPBELL and ROSS HEPBURN,
elected by the graduates of the College.

JOHN GUNN POLSON,
elected by the school-teachers of the Canterbury Provincial District.

WILLIAM ALEXANDER BANKS,
elected by the School Committees of the Canterbury Provincial District.

C. C. KEMP,
Returning Officer.

Canterbury College, Christchurch, 12th June, 1933. 168

WAIKATO COUNTY COUNCIL.

In the matter of the Public Works Act, 1928.

PUBLIC notice is hereby given that the Waikato County Council proposes to execute a certain public work, to wit : The formation of a road for which purpose the following lands require to be taken by the Waikato County Council under the provisions of the Public Works Act, 1928, sections 22 and 23, that is to say :—

All that piece or parcel of land in the Provincial District of Auckland, containing 1 rood (more or less), being Section 10, Rangiriri Upper Village, and being part of the land included in Vol. 421, folio 97, of the Register-book at Auckland.

A plan of the lands required to be taken as aforesaid is open for inspection at the office of the Te Kauwhata Town Board, Te Kauwhata. All persons affected are hereby called upon to set forth in writing any well-founded objections to the execution of such works or to the taking of such lands and to send such writing to the Waikato County Council within forty days of the date of the first publication of this notice.

Dated at Hamilton, this 14th day of June, 1933.

By order of the Waikato County Council,—
C. F. E. BARTON, Clerk.

This notice was first published on the 14th day of June, 1933.
